ich programmier nun schon seit einier ewigkeit und hab auch schon mit VBA mich rumschlagen müssen, aber hier seh ich total nicht durch, egal wieviele refs und tuts ich schon gegoogled habe.
eigentlich will ich nur aus OOBase heraus in meinem dialog beim aufstarten ein paar list-boxes mit datensätzen füllen. ich muss hierbei ein altes personalprogram von access in oobase rüber bringen, und krieg das mit dem dialog nicht gebacken.
ich hab folgendes probiert, nur um mit fehlern überschüttet zu werden:
Code: Alles auswählen
Sub frmMain_onLoading
myself = ThisComponent.DrawPage.Forms.getByName("frmMain")
cbm = myself.getByName("cbMitarbeiter")
items = cbm.StringItemList
connection = myself.ActiveConnection
statement = connection.createStatement()
query = statement.executeQuery( "SELECT * FROM roland.mitarbeiterliste" )
while query.next()
cbm.addItem( query.getString( 2 ), cbm.getItemCount() )
wend
cbm.selectItemPos( 0, true )
statement.close()
End Sub
kann mir jemand helfen, wie ich an das dialog objetc rankom von dem dialog, welches aus OOBase herause gestarted wurde?